Match Preview 


Leicester City will host Brighton and Hove Albion on Tuesday. Leicester City are currently on third rank with 54 points in 30 matches while the visitors are ranked 15th with 32 points in 30 matches. Foxes were disappointed when they just managed 1-1 draw at Watford on weekend. Meanwhile Brighton will be boosted by 2-1 triumph over the Gunners that gave them crucial points. They will definitely want to keep distance from relegation zone when they enter in this game. 
Leicester City needs to find the form as their form looked miserable since the restart. They were comfortably in top three before the pandemic outbreak but since the resumption their form doesn’t look much promising. Vardy and the company needs to consolidate their game if they are to keep their spot for Champions League. 
On the other hand Brighton Hove & Albion are relegation candidates but they certainly enjoyed a rare triumph over Arsenal on Saturday. It was their seventh win of the season and the first in 2020 but it won’t be wrong if we call it a contingent victory. Although they have proven themselves as tougher side to beat oftenly this season. However they have just won one away game so far this season and lost 8 times.
Despite several losses, Brighton have been able to find the net this season for most of the time. They have failed in not to score the goals just twice in their last 11 Premier League away games. On the other hand Leicester City have conceded in 6 of their last 7 home games. So we are expecting both teams to score in this match.

Leicester City Vs Brighton & Hove Albion Match Facts

👉 Leicester City haven’t lost to Brighton & Hove Albion in their last 5 meetings ( Won 4 Drawn 1 ). 
👉 Brighton & Hove Albion’s last victory against Leicester City in competition came back in 2014. 
👉 City’s last Premier League game to be played on Tuesday was back in 2019 where Foxes claimed victory by 2-1. 
👉 Brighton & Hove Albion have lost all last four away Premier League games against top sides.
